Asian low-sulfur fuel oil premium softens from highs as new cargo arrivals pressure near-term structureAsia's ultra-low sulfur fuel oil spot premiums retreated on Friday, with both cargo and bunker fuel premiums softening. Market sources said expectations of fresh supply arriving soon have eased previous tightness, and spot quotes showed marginal downward signs in the second half of July.The near-month contract price spread tightened to a shallower spot premium. Although the Singapore-delivered bunker fuel premium pulled back after surging from the previous week, it remains high at around $100/ton, indicating spot liquidity has not fully loosened.The 380-cst high sulfur fuel oil, after consecutive recent declines, stabilized. The prompt monthly spread structure strengthened slightly but remains in a futures premium state. The fundamental divergence between high and low sulfur grades remains significant.The crack spread performance diverged: VLSFO crack spread eased slightly, declining to a premium of $12.55/barrel, while the 380-cst HSFO crack spread rebounded to nearly -$6.25/barrel.ARA hub inventory data show fuel oil stocks fell 0.4% week-on-week to 751,000 tons. Low inventory continues to support bottom prices, but short-term market focus is on the pace of new cargo arrivals and the spillover impact of US-Iran negotiation progress on energy sentiment.

Reuters Survey: CAD Expected to Appreciate 1.3% in Next 3 Months On July 3, a Reuters survey indicated that the Canadian dollar (CAD) is expected to appreciate by 1.3% over the next three months, with the exchange rate rising to 1 USD to 1.40 CAD (compared to the June survey's expectation of 1 USD to 1.37 CAD). It is also anticipated that the CAD will appreciate by 4.3% over the next 12 months, with the exchange rate reaching 1 USD to 1.36 CAD (up from the June survey's expectation of 1 USD to 1.34 CAD).
